Being Mortal: Illness, Medicine and What Happens in the End
by Atul Gawande

"Never before has aging been such an important topic. For, even as medical advances push the boundaries of our survival further each year, we have become profoundly detached from the reality of being mortal."

In this deeply moving and important book, renowned surgeon and writer Atul Gawande outlines a story that crosses the globe, as he explores the modern experience of mortality — what it's like to get old, to die, how medicine has changed this and how it hasn't, and where our ideas about death have gone wrong.

Drawing on his experiences as a practising surgeon and the stories of his patients, Gawande reveals how the medical profession has often prioritised survival over quality of life — and asks the difficult questions about what truly makes life worth living when our bodies begin to fail us.

Being Mortal challenges us to rethink our approach to aging and end-of-life care, exploring innovative approaches to elder care, hospice, and palliative medicine that prioritise dignity, autonomy, and meaningful living.
